Necessary Components and Materials

A spherical ice cube machine typically consists of the following components:

– Water reservoir: This is where the water is stored before being frozen into ice cubes.
– Freezer chamber: This is where the ice cubes are formed and frozen.
– Insulation: This helps to maintain a consistent temperature within the machine and reduce energy consumption.
– Cooling system: This is responsible for cooling the freezer chamber and is typically a refrigeration unit or a cold plate.
– Control system: This regulates the machine’s temperature and freezing cycle.
– Spherical ice cube mold: This is the container that shapes the water into spherical ice cubes.
– Drain system: This allows excess water to be removed from the machine.
– Power supply: This provides the necessary power for the machine’s operation.

Each of these components plays a crucial role in the machine’s performance and efficiency. The selection of materials for these components must be carefully considered to ensure durability, reliability, and optimal performance.

Cleaning and Descaling the Machine

Cleaning and descaling your spherical ice cube machine are essential maintenance tasks. Over time, mineral deposits and bacterial growth can occur, affecting the machine’s performance and potentially causing harm to your health. To prevent this, follow these steps:

  • Check the machine’s user manual for specific cleaning instructions.
  • Run a mixture of equal parts water and white vinegar through the machine to remove mineral deposits and neutralize bacterial growth.
  • Soak the machine’s components, such as the ice tray and water reservoir, in a solution of warm water and baking soda for 30 minutes.
  • Rinse the components thoroughly and dry them with a clean towel to prevent water spots.
  • Run a cleaning solution, such as a mixture of water and a cleaning agent, through the machine to remove any remaining debris and residue.

Regular cleaning and descaling will help to prevent bacterial growth, mineral deposits, and scale buildup, ensuring your spherical ice cube machine operates efficiently and effectively.

Troubleshooting Common Issues

Occasionally, your spherical ice cube machine may encounter issues that require troubleshooting. Some common problems include:

  • Machine not producing ice:
    • Check the power cord and ensure it’s properly connected to the machine and a working outlet.
    • Verify that the machine has enough water in the reservoir and that it’s properly filled.
    • Check the thermostat and ensure it’s set to the correct temperature.
  • Ice cubes not forming correctly:
    • Check the ice tray and ensure it’s clean and free of debris.
    • Verify that the machine is not overloaded with too much ice.
    • Check the thermostat and ensure it’s set to the correct temperature.
  • Machine making strange noises:
    • Check for any blockages or debris in the machine’s components.
    • Verify that the machine’s fans are clean and free of dust.
    • Check the machine’s motor and ensure it’s properly lubricated.

To troubleshoot these issues, refer to the machine’s user manual or contact the manufacturer’s customer support.
